A compact two-bedroom Victorian mid-terrace offered chain-free and with immediate entry for a first-time buyer or investor. The house has period stone frontage, two reception/bedroom levels and a manageable rear garden — a rare find at this price point in the area.
Internally the layout is traditional: lounge leading to a kitchen on the ground floor, with two bedrooms and a bathroom upstairs. The property is approximately 70 sq metres (590 sq ft) and benefits from double glazing, mains gas central heating and an EPC rating of C. Council Tax is in Band A and described as very cheap, which helps running costs.
There is clear renovation potential — neutral modern flooring and straightforward room sizes make cosmetic updating and layout tweaks possible without major structural works. Note the stone walls were built pre-1900 and are assumed to have no cavity insulation; improving thermal efficiency may be needed to reduce heating costs.
Location is practical: Leadgate village amenities and two primary schools are within walking distance, and the A691/A692 provide reasonable links to Durham and Newcastle. On-street parking only.
